Leg and arm adiposity is inversely associated with diastolic hypertension in young and middle-aged United States adults.

Aayush VisariaDavid LoPranay ManiarBhoomi DaveParag H Joshi
Published in: Clinical hypertension (2022)
A greater proportional distribution of fat around the legs is inversely, independently associated with hypertension, and more specifically, diastolic hypertension (IDH and SDH).
